20135239+20135235+20125221 "Experimental report of three experiments"

Source: Internet
Author: User

Beijing Institute of Electronic Technology (besti)

Actual Inspection report

Course: Information security system design Basic class:1352

Name: yi Silam malmqvist Silver snow Pure

Study Number: 20135239 20135235 20125221

Score: Instructor: Lou Jia Peng experimental Date:. 12.3

Experimental classification: Preview degree: experiment time:15:30~1:

Instrument Group: compulsory / elective: compulsory Experiment serial number:

Experiment name: Transplantation of experimental three -time system

Experimental purposes and requirements: 1. Learning in Linux Under the principle of driving design ;

2. Master the process of driving development and debugging using module mode .

Experimental instrument:

Name

Model

Number

Embedded experimental Platform

Up-tech s2410/p270

1

PC Machine

Lenovo

1

Experiment contents, steps and experience:

First, the contents of the experiment:

1.1 Install ADS(install file in 00-ads1.2 directory, crack method 00-ads1.2

\crack directory)

1.2 installing giveio Driver (installation file in 01-giveio directory)

Copy the entire giveio directory to the C:\WINDOWS and copy the giveio.sys file from that directory to

under the c:/windows/system32/drivers.

        in the Control Panel, select Add Hardware > next Select-Yes I have connected this hardware > next Span style= "Font-family:verdana;" >> Select-Add a new    

        Hardware Device > Span style= "font-family: the song Body;" > next > Select the hardware I manually select from the list > next > > Span style= "font-family: the song Body;" > select  -to install - Browse, specify drive as c:\windows\giveio\giveio.inf File, click OK, install the driver

1.3 Installing the JTAG driver (install files in the 02-uarmjtag2.0 directory)

1.4 Configuration HyperTerminal: Baud rate is 115200, data bit 8, no parity, stop bit 1, no data flow control.

1.5 test the basic installation is correct, refer to the documentation "03- test document . pdf", test program in 04-test directory

Second, the experimental steps:

1, ensure that the arm machine and computer host connection is correct, and the pc power on , open HyperTerminal set some constants to confirm that the arm machine is normal.

2, the HyperTerminal configuration to the State of Vivi.

3, the installation of ads and Giveio Mobile and so on according to the experimental content to do, there will be no problem.

Run the ADS1.2 Integrated development Environment , click the file->open option , select the project file we /ucos on the CD v6.0/exp11 Drawing API functions For example Select exp11.mcp and click Open.

Select the file you want to compile in a blank location in front of the corresponding folder to select, the header file library file is not selected, because it has been included in the source code. Click make to compile the link.

4. Be sure to turn on the uarmjtag Click Initialize Configuration selection ARM9 Click OK before running the debug program .

5 . Click options->configure Targetto bring up the dialog box. To set it. The main changes were two places:

Name: Select ARM Ethernet driver;configuration:127.0.0.1. Click OK, then select ADP to click OK.

The loading interface will appear after you determine. If the loading is complete without any display in the text area, then you need to close it and run the Debug once .

Then continue to click on options->configure Targetand select ADP Click OK after the dialog box pops up . After determining the loading interface will appear, this time needs to be closed.

Then click Debug again This time is the normal loading state. Appears to indicate a normal load.

6, then we click therun button. After the normal state he will stop in the main function, which is the system automatically. We'll Run the drawing experiment after we continue with the Run button

The result of the drawing is this, and the sine function appears. As follows:

The Vivi console displays as follows:

After that, pause and exit the program before the end.

Three, experimental problems and solutions

In the experiment when running ads , the code to get above is not warning but error, then the entire machine restarted and then re-done again, The discovery misses a very important point, that is, did not delete the folder exp11_data.

Then, after you delete this folder, you can appear warning . Success.

Four, the experiment experience:

Through this experiment, because we have been doing it for two weeks, doing a lot of trying to succeed, I found that doing experiments must be careful, because once you are careless or do too fast, such as the continuous click on the installation of the next step, we will miss a lot of things to change, and these changes are important, will directly lead to your experiment success or not We need to remember that there is a common sense of the same thing we need to know, that is, HyperTerminal open, connected successfully into the Vivi console, but for a long time do not enter the instruction led into the Linux console; Things like this are not careless or neglect, the experiment is easy to succeed. So, everything has to be slowly and methodically followed the steps. This is the greatest experience of my experiment.

20135239+20135235+20125221 "Experimental report of three experiments"

Contact Us

The content source of this page is from Internet, which doesn't represent Alibaba Cloud's opinion; products and services mentioned on that page don't have any relationship with Alibaba Cloud. If the content of the page makes you feel confusing, please write us an email, we will handle the problem within 5 days after receiving your email.

If you find any instances of plagiarism from the community, please send an email to: info-contact@alibabacloud.com and provide relevant evidence. A staff member will contact you within 5 working days.

A Free Trial That Lets You Build Big!

Start building with 50+ products and up to 12 months usage for Elastic Compute Service

  • Sales Support

    1 on 1 presale consultation

  • After-Sales Support

    24/7 Technical Support 6 Free Tickets per Quarter Faster Response

  • Alibaba Cloud offers highly flexible support services tailored to meet your exact needs.